Default HDMI Video converter fror component video

If you have a Wii, and trying to connect it to the HDTV with a HDMI cable, you can use a component to HDMI video converter switch.

This allows you connect the Wii using a component coverter cable and will convert to HDMI output. The cool thing is this box has 3 additional HDMI inputs that you can switch in, so you can have virtually all of your HD sources connected along with the Wii using HDMI one cable to the HDTV. No more selecting Inputs on the HDTV.
